We also flew into Tampa this past month for our Disney trip. I had visited several car rental websites many times. I kept on checking for cheaper rates and the rate kept coming down. Finally 1 day prior, it was at 103./intermidiate for 1 week unlimited mileage with DOLLAR. Just kept cancelling prior reservations and updating to lower rate as it came up each time I checked. Make sure you throw away any old reservation print outs as you cancel them. We had a dodge stratus and it was just fine. Our luggage just fit into the trunk. We didn't join any sort of club so we didn't get to choose our car. Got stuck with a white one but we put a distinguishable item on the dash to tell ours apart from a distance.

Good luck! and keep checking those websites. It will come down if the demand isn't there.
